Здравствуй, %username%!
В общем - встала задача - добавить на рабочий сайт возможность приема платежей. Но, есть некоторые условия:
1. Прием платежей должен осуществляться физ. лицом. Ни ООО, ни ИП в данном случае не подходят (ИП закрыл, и слава богу);
2. Наиболее востребованная форма платежа - перевод с карты Visa и Mastercard;
3. Минимальная процентная ставка за проведение платежа.
Большинство готовых систем (в духе onpay.ru и далее по списку) не удовлетворяют первому требованию, а те что всё таки работают с физ. лицами - или не внушают доверия, или хотят за это большой процент.
Самым лаконичным решением (как мне кажется) была бы интеграция сервиса простого перевода с карты на карту через любой адекватный банк. Пока что пользуюсь следующим костылем, но это кошмар:
<form id="form" action="https://www.alfaportal.ru/card2card/ptpl/alfaportal/initial.html"
method="post" target="_blank" class="payform">
<input type="hidden" value="1111111111111111" name="tfr_card_dst_num" />
<span>Сумма платежа (руб.): <input type="number" min="10" max="999999"
name="tfr_amount" value="0" size="6" maxlength="6" autocomplete="off" />
<input type="submit" value="Оплатить переводом c карты" />
</span>
</form>
Если была бы возможность, чтоб клиент ввел номер своей карты, VCC, фамилию, имя и дату (указанную на карте), сумму перевода, после чего нажал кнопку "Оплатить", прошел 3DS верификацию, и получил сообщение (на этом же, рабочем сайте) об успешном переводе средств, или же сообщение об ошибке - был бы полнейший профит.
Переписка с саппортом "payonline.ru" на данный момент затянулась.
Спасибо за уделенное время!